21-21: LGTM! Correctly removes unnecessary capturing group.The regex simplification from
/(https?):\/\//to/https?:\/\//removes an unused capturing group while maintaining identical functionality. This is a good optimization that likely addresses an eslint-plugin-regexp rule.src/transform/i18n-function-injection.ts (2)
18-18: LGTM! Regex optimization maintains functionality.The reordering of the alternation from
/(t|rt|d|n|tm|te)/to/([tdn]|rt|tm|te)/groups single-character functions together, which is a performance optimization likely suggested by eslint-plugin-regexp. The functionality remains identical.
